A Watford man charged with sending “numerous” threatening messages has denied stalking.

Reece Narayan appeared in Croydon Magistrates’ Court on May 15 and pleaded not guilty to a charge of stalking involving fear of violence.

It is alleged that Narayan, of King Georges Avenue, Watford, committed the offence in London, causing a woman to fear violence on at least two occasions, between November 8, 2019, and November 8, 2022.

This allegedly included “numerous” threatening text messages, voicemails and letters, according to court documents.

The charge alleges that the 24-year-old knew or ought to have known his conduct would cause fear of violence.

He is next set to appear in the court on June 30, for trial.
